Last Minute Costume Tricks
|
 |
It's that time of year
again. If you need a last-minute, low-budget, original
costume, here are some tips to make your Halloween a treat.
All you need is a couple of bucks and a little ingenuity
and you can turn just about anything into a one-of-a-kind
costume.
Look No Further Than Your Closet. Everyone
has that stash of old clothes that don't fit or have gone
out of style but you can't seem to part with. Well,
haul them out now because Halloween is the perfect excuse
to get creative. Transform your child into a bum
with an oversized flannel shirt, baggy pants, and a gardening
hat, or use old scarves and a long, flowing skirt to make
a gypsy
costume. Your closet can be an incredible resource
if you just know how to use it and your imagination.
Thrift Stores For The Thrifty Although you may have
to hunt and dig, thrift
stores are a great place to unleash your creative
juices when it comes to putting together a dazzling and cheap costume. Don't
expect to find the perfect costume. You may find pieces
of a great costume, but its up to you to put them together.
Don't be afraid to bring out the hot glue gun or paint
and add those finishing touches. Get resourceful and you
can create just about anything. For a bit of extra flare,
consider theme Halloween costumes. Gather a group of
friends and go as "Alice in Wonderland" or "The Wizard of
Oz characters."
Make Up Your Makeup Skip the craft stores for Halloween
makeup and do it yourself! It's easier than you think
to transform your children, or even yourself, into a hideous
monster. Add abrasions, scratches,
scars, bruises,
or black eyes to your face and you can terrify just about
anyone. Most of the ingredients for halloween face paint
are simple and you can find them in your own kitchen.
If you have cornstarch, food coloring, cold cream, and
water, you have the basis for homemade face paint. So,
if you just can't think of a costume or you can't make
it to the store before the big day, this is a last minute
trick that can make any ensemble, no matter how extravagant
or simple, distinct.
Hide
Behind a Mask If you are an adult and you think Halloween
is a children's holiday, think again! This is your
chance to get innovative and have some fun too. Head
to the nearest craft or novelty store and purchase a plain
eye mask.
While you're there, stop by the fabric section and pick
up a few fabric flower petals or leaves. Simply glue the
petals, leaves, or any other item you can think of in
an appealing arrangement and Viola!- you have an instant
Halloween costume. This could also work if you need a
quick fix for a costume party. Put the mask on, and you
are instantly transformed into something mysterious and
exotic.
